Moon Tree descendant lands at NSF NCAR
Students from St. Vrain Valley School District helped plant a second-generation Apollo Moon Tree on the campus of the U.S. National Science Foundation National Center for Atmospheric Research (NSF NCAR) during an Arbor Day ceremony on April 26, 2024. The American Sycamore sapling will serve as a reminder to the community of the importance of scientific exploration.

Super Science Saturday returns: Nov. 4
Super Science Saturday is back in person for the first time since 2019. With the theme “Return of the Science." The event will showcase hands-on science activities and demonstrations that explore our amazing planet and are inspired by “the force.”
